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
26 601477 941 75245 17439147
7736811 13969 1712013859
7736811 13969 1712013859
91987 780 6466424
All about undefined
Interested in learning more?
7736811 13969 1712013859
91987 780 6466424
See more
620868 617598848
94 45 587677 66880 3025146
See more
5338 764429
477 661 49041
See more